Abstract
âºA comprehensive model is developed to study the atomic oxygen redline dayglow emission. âºThe model results are compared with the empirical formula proposed by Zhang and Shepherd (2004). âºAn analytical expression for the latitudinal variation of peak emission rate is obtained from model results. âºThe analytical expression can be used to find peak emission rate at any latitude and solar activity.
